Types of Holidays
Uruguay has a lot to offer as holiday location. First and foremost Uruguay's tourism is based on the sea side resorts. Punta del Este is a well-known jetset beach resort. The upper class from Argentina and Brasil come here strolling over the boulevard. Another sea side resort is Piriapolis, being the first sea side resort of Uruguay, with a more European style, more relaxed and a spa-hotel (Argentino Hotel****) located at the boulevard looking out over the Rio de la Plata.

Besides the Argentino Hotel in Piriapolis there are several Spa-resorts in the North West of Uruguay, near Paysandu and Salto. The water temperature ranges from 32 - 42 C depending on the resort. The water has different qualities having numerous curative properties.
Ecotourism & rural tourism show strong growth in Uruguay. You can stay at farms, living the life of a real Gaucho (Uruguayan cowboy). Ecotourism varies from visiting the sea lions colonies near Punta del Este or going hiking or canoeing. Furthermore there are several golf courses in Montevideo, Punta del Este which, combined with the perfect weather conditions of Uruguay, can be a real pleasure to play on.
From a cultural point of view Montevideo offers a lot of theatre, nightlife and tango. Off course Carnaval in February and March (40 nights long) is worth mentioning. Also the old fort at the Cerro is worth a visit, as well as Colonia del Sacramento (one hour drive to the West of Montevideo) which is named a World Heritage by Unesco.
